Tried out some French cheese and a nice red wine with it. Epoisses is a very fragrant cheese, similar to brie. Very fragrant. And remarkably subtle tasting for all that "nose". It has a thick outer crust that keeps all that goodness in. This is a cheese that does best when allowed to warm on the counter. Nice on a cracker or baguette. For pairing, I chose a 2010 Hahn Winery Meritage that can stand up to all that cheese but adds a layer of smokiness, fruitiness and depth. It's a nice marriage.
